Development of the process flow diagram of the pyrochemical reprocessing of spent nitride fuel for ADS

Sato, Takumi  ; Nishihara, Kenji  ; Hayashi, Hirokazu ; Kurata, Masaki* ; Arai, Yasuo

Nitride fuel cycle for transmutation of long-lived minor actinides (MAs) has been developed in Japan Atomic Energy Agency (JAEA) under the double-strata nuclear fuel cycle concept. This study aims at developing the process flow diagram with the material balance sheet of the pyrochemical reprocessing of spent nitride fuel for ADS to evaluate the technological feasibility of the fuel cycle. Three process flow diagrams were proposed in this work: (1) the currently-proposed process with the molten salt electrorefining of spent nitride fuel, (2) the process with the molten salt electrorefining of the actinide-cadmium alloy after the chemical dissolution of spent nitride fuel, and, (3) the process combining the chemical dissolution of spent nitride fuel and the multi-stage counter current extraction. Moreover, the material balance was evaluated for the process (1) by use of the calculated and experimental data of the nitride fuel for ADS.
